Town and Country Furniture

Interior decoration · Furniture store · Retail center

0.0
(0 Reviews)
266 Orvin Lance Dr, 30513 Blue Ridge

Info

Town & Country Furniture

Map

266 Orvin Lance Dr, 30513 Blue Ridge

Reviews

Unverified Reviews
0.0
(0 Reviews)